Radio, Television & Digital Communication is the 71st most popular major in the country with 17,036 degrees awarded in 2019-2020. In 2017-2018, radio, television and digital communication gra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$27,530 and had an average of $23,273 in loans still to pay off.

Across South Carolina, there were 81 radio, television and digital communication graduates with average earnings and debt of $35,100 and $25,000 respectively. Top 4 Best Value Bachelor’s Degree Colleges for Radio, Television & Digital Communication (Income $75-$110k) in South Carolina

#1

University of South Carolina - Columbia

Columbia, South Carolina

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end University of South Carolina - Columbia. It ranked #1 on our 2022 Best Value Digital Communication Schools for a Bachelor’s in South Carolina For Those Making $75-$110k list. Located in Columbia, South Carolina, this large public school awarded 52 diplomas to qualified bachelors’s digital communication students in 2019-2020.

In addition to being on our south carolina bachelor’s degree digital communication students whose families make $75-$110k list, UofSC has also earned the #1 rank in our “Best Radio, Television & Digital Communication Bachelor’s Degree Schools in South Carolina” ranking. It costs about $22,382 for South Carolina Bachelor’s Degree Digital Communication students whose families make $75-$110k per year to attend University of South Carolina - Columbia.

The low student loan default rate of 3.3%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%. With a freshman retention rate of 90%, the school does an excellent job of retaining its students.
